package org.jpedal.examples.viewer.paper;
import java.awt.print.Paper;
/**
* Created by IntelliJ IDEA.
* User: Sam
* Date: 02-Jul-2010
* Time: 16:41:28
* To change this template use File | Settings | File Templates.
*/
public class MarginPaper extends Paper {
double minX, minY, maxRX, maxBY;
public void setMinImageableArea(final double x, final double y, final double w, final double h) {
this.minX = x;
this.minY = y;
this.maxRX = x+w;
this.maxBY = y+h;
super.setImageableArea(minX, minY, maxRX, maxBY);
}
@Override
public void setImageableArea(double x, double y, double w, double h) {
if (x < minX) {
x = minX;
}
if (y < minY) {
y = minY;
}
if (x+w > maxRX) {
w = maxRX - x;
}
if (y+h > maxBY) {
h = maxBY - y;
}
super.setImageableArea(x, y, w, h);
}
public double getMinX() {
return minX;
}
public double getMinY() {
return minY;
}
public double getMaxRX() {
return maxRX;
}
public double getMaxBY() {
return maxBY;
}
}
